AKG

AKG, a brand with a storied history in professional audio, evokes a complex sentiment among consumers. Long-time audiophiles and professionals often praise its legacy products for their exceptional sound accuracy, robust build quality, and ergonomic comfort, particularly in studio headphones and microphones. There's a deep respect for its heritage and contribution to audio engineering. However, since its acquisition by Harman and subsequently Samsung, consumer sentiment has become more mixed. While some newer consumer-oriented products are appreciated for their sound, others face criticism regarding perceived shifts in build quality, feature sets (like active noise cancellation), and overall competitiveness against modern rivals. The brand is still seen as a reliable choice for serious audio work, but its broader consumer appeal and perceived value in the everyday headphone market are subjects of ongoing debate, reflecting a tension between its professional legacy and its current consumer market positioning.
